India FinTech Forum, a not for profit fintech advocacy group representing Indian fintech companies, has announced 27 fintech startups who will be giving live demos to a high-profile jury from 30th November – 2nd December 2020 to compete for the Fintech Startup of the Year trophy at the 5th edition of India FinTech Awards (IFTA). 6 innovative fintech companies will compete for Fintech Scaleup of the Year award.

Companies including Amazon Pay, PayU, CashRich, TransUnion CIBIL and Deloitte are supporting this initiative to celebrate global fintech excellence. IFTA finalists will demo innovations in diverse fintech verticals including banking infrastructure, artificial intelligence (AI), digital lending, cryptocurrency, RegTech, robo-advisory, digital identity, payments, InsurTech and more.

Winners of past editions of IFTA include well-known names like Capital Float, ZestMoney and Valocity Global. Past winners of IFTA have cumulatively raised over 1.5 billion USD in funding from till date. “Valocity Global was very impressed with the IFTA Forum by the breadth and depth of attendees and especially the wide range of innovative attendees coming from all over the globe. What a great opportunity to collaborate and network”, says Carmen Vicelich, CEO and Founder, Valocity Global and winner of IFTA Fintech Startup of the Year 2019.

Every year hundreds of fintech startups from across the globe apply for IFTA, and go through two rounds of shortlisting by event partners, startup accelerators and experts from the sector. The finalists get an opportunity to demo their innovation in front of a distinguished Panel of Judges comprising of eminent thought leaders from the finance and technology space. After careful deliberation on numerous strong applications, 27 firms have been shortlisted to present at IFTA.
